Job Summary
Key Responsibilities
Executive Support
Provide comprehensive administrative support to the System CMO and System CNE including complex calendar management meeting coordination and travel arrangements.
Anticipate executive needs by proactively preparing materials briefing documents andfollow ups.
Serve as a primary point of contact for internal and external stakeholders prioritizing and routing requests appropriately.
Communication & Coordination
Draft edit and formathigh qualitycorrespondence presentations reports and meeting materials on behalf of executives.
Coordinateexecutive levelmeetings including agendaspre-reads minutes andtracking ofaction items and decisions.
Facilitate communication across clinical operational and administrative leaders to support alignment andtimelyexecution.
Operational & Strategic Support
Track initiatives deadlines and deliverables forsystem levelpriorities; follow up to ensure completion.
Support preparation forQPC/board executive leadership and system meetings.
Assistwith project coordination related to clinical quality safety and strategic initiatives.
Information & Data Management
Maintain confidential files records and documentation with the highest level of discretion.
Organize and manage digital content using enterprise tools (e.g. Microsoft Teams SharePoint Outlook).
Support light data tracking and reporting as needed (e.g. dashboards logs status summaries).

Position Summary
The Administrative Assistant to the System Chief Medical Officer (CMO) and System Chief Nursing Executive (CNE) provideshighlevel proactive executive support in a complexfastpacedhealthcare environment. This role serves as a trusted partner to senior clinical leaders enabling effectivedecisionmaking operational execution and communication across the system. The position requires advanced judgment discretion strong organizational skills and the ability toanticipateneeds while managing multiple priorities with minimal direction.
